I changed the extension's maxVersion to 3.5.* (and "upped" the version to 0.0.5.1), and it seems to work fine on FF3.5 final with Firebug 1.4.0b3. This is by no means an official release, so use it with caution!

Just unzip the XPI, and "Open With" Firefox to install the extension. Restart FF and you should be good to go.
